While exploring the tidepools at Crystal Cove beach, California with my husband Chuck, I saw this seagull just waiting. We saw lots of sealife and I took lots of photos. We received a pamphlet from the Crystal Cove Conservancy to help identify what we saw. We looked up the low tide times and started on our adventure. It was lots of fun.
What are tidepools? Tidepools are pools left behind when the water recedes. Lots of animals can be seen in the pools. Some live there all the time others are trapped by the drop in water level but they can only be seen low tides.

About Penny Lisowski

Penny Lisowski

Award winning photographer, Penny Lisowski, started using a Nikon 35mm camera in1979. She was born in Cleveland, Ohio and now lives with her childhood sweetheart, Chuck in Winder, Ga. to be near their family,including grandsons Ryan and Greg. In 1992 her husband, Chuck, encouraged her to enter her first exhibition at Photo 92. That first ribbon was just the beginning and since then Penny has won awards at many art shows and exhibitions. In addition to the awards her work is displayed in businesses and homes throughout the country. In her quest to learn more she graduated from the New York Institute of Photography, home study course.
